Turn the oven on and set it to 350°F (175°C).
02 -
Bring a big pot of water to a boil, season it with salt, toss in the green beans, and cook for 5 minutes. Drain them and set aside.
03 -
Grab a mixing bowl and stir together the mushroom soup, milk, sour cream, garlic powder, onion powder, and a bit of salt and pepper. Keep mixing until smooth and creamy.
04 -
Put the beans in the bowl with the soup mixture and stir until the green beans are covered.
05 -
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ish and spread the green bean mixture evenly inside. Sprinkle 1 cup of the fried onions over the top.
06 -
Pop it into the oven and bake for 25 minutes until it starts bubbling.
07 -
Take it out of the oven and scatter the rest of the onions over the top.
08 -
Bake for 5 more minutes so the onions turn crispy and golden.
